    Nine openings including two UK debuts for Shaftesbury Capital’s Soho

    Shaftesbury Capital has announced a flurry of leasing activity across its Carnaby Street and Soho portfolio, with the arrival of three brands in September and a further six new openings before Christmas, including two UK debuts.

    The significant volume of activity across the neighbourhood includes four standout F&B lettings. 

    The Shaston Arms, located just off Carnaby Street at 4-6 Ganton Street is re-opening this month, under the operation of the award-winning team behind The Waterman’s Arms in South West London. Its refurbishment is set to enhance the pub experience, supported by a food menu focused on elevated classics.

    Following the success of its Notting Hill debut, natural wine and Detroit-style pizza restaurant Ria’s will open at 29 Foubert’s Place on November 1.

    Recently opened in renowned dining destination Kingly Court this autumn is Rob Roy Cameron and MAD Restaurants’ ALTA – a Northern-Spanish inspired concept featuring open-fire cooking and an informal menu of sharing plates and dishes. The restaurant covers two floors, complete with a private dining room seating 10 and an outdoor terrace. 

    Heard has opened at 31 Foubert’s Place, just off Carnaby Street and next door to Ria’s, its first space in the West End following success at various pop-ups and events, and in Borough.

    Meanwhile, Charlotte Tilbury will open its new store this month, in an anchor gateway unit to Carnaby Street. And Spanish footwear retailer ALOHAS is making its UK debut at 45 Beak Street.

    An official Miffy store has launched on 8 Newburgh Street, while Spanish streetwear brand Cold Culture has opened a pop-up on 35 Marshall Street. Sheep Inc., the natural fibre fashion brand, will open its retail concept debut on 5 Newburgh Street on October 23.

    William Oliver, director of retail and restaurant leasing at Shaftesbury Capital, said: “We continue to generate strong demand from experience-led brands looking to be part of Carnaby Street and Soho, with each of these additions bringing a unique concept that aligns with the area’s distinctive character. Having these brands up and running before Christmas means an exciting end to the year for our customers, as we continue to welcome an outstanding calibre of brands that recognise Carnaby Street and Soho’s exceptional reputation, and that have a desire to be part of this ever-evolving destination.”
